Draw! #32 (80 full-color pages, $8.95), yuks it up with super-star penciler Howard Porter (Justice League 3000, Justice League of America, Superman Beyond) as he monologues and demos the creative process that has made him a top-tier penciler for DC Comics. Then we heckle power penciler Jamal Igle (Supergirl, Molly Danger, Zatanna) into spilling his guts about everything from storyboarding to penciling for the big boys, as he gives a breakdown of his working methods. Plus our regular line-up of columnists demonstrate their shtick: Crusty Critic Jamar Nicholas reviewing art supplies, Jerry Ordway showing the Ord-Way of doing comics, and Comic Art Bootcamplessons with Bret Blevins and Draw! editor Mike Manley. Jack Kirby Collector #68 (100 full-color pages, $10.95) spotlights Key Kirby Characters! In it, we examine pivotal characters Jack created throughout his career (including some that might surprise you)! Plus there’s a look at what would’ve happened if Kirby had never left Marvel Comics for DC,  the 2015 Kirby Tribute Panel from WonderCon (featuring Neal Adams, Darwyn Cooke, Fred Van Lente, Crystal Skillman, and Len Wein), Mark Evanier and other regular columnists, and galleries of rare and unseen Kirby pencil art! All behind a recently-discovered 1960s Kirby illo of Dr. Doom, newly inked by Concrete’s Paul Chadwick! Edited by John Morrow.

In Alter Ego #142 (80 full-color pages, $8.95), super-fan David Siegel talks to Richard Arndt about how, from 1991 to 2005, he tracked down some of the greatest and hardest-to-find artists of the Golden Age and brought them to the San Diego Comic-Con! Featuring art and artifacts by those classic talents, including Ramona Fradon, Chad Grothkopf, Sheldon Moldoff, Harry Lampert, Chuck Cuidera, Creig Flessel, Paul Norris, Vin Sullivan, Joe Giella, Irv Novick, Kurt Schaffenberger, and others! Plus: Rich Morrissey on how Golden/Silver Age star writer John Broome got to the Con! Also, Michael T. Gilbert in Mr. Monster’s Comic Crypt, FCA (Fawcett Collector’s of America) section, and more! Edited by Roy Thomas.
